Abstract
The R6 procedure can confidently estimate critical defect size, but due to defect size and material properties, as well as loading, being statistically distributed, a probabilistic approach must be adopted. A probabilistic fracture mechanics assessment method based on the R6 principle has been developed for the integrity of structures. With this method, the probability of failure as an output of an integrity assessment and the influence factors of failure probability can easily be obtained for design. The application of this method is illustrated with a case study.
